The Philadelphia Record; Thursday, July 2, 1942, Page 29:

"WILLIAM MULLIGAN, TAX OFFICE AIDE
Funeral services for William Mulligan, deputy tax collector for 15 years, will be at 2 P. M. tomorrow at his home, 2806 Jackson st. Burial will be in Mt. Moriah Cemetery. Mr. Mulligan, 64, died Tuesday at his home after a long illness. Active in Republican politics, he was a member of the 48th Ward Republican Executive Committee. His wife, Clara; a daughter and five sons survive."

The Philadelphia Record; Thursday, July 2, 1942, Page 29:

"MULLIGAN – June 30, WILLIAM, husband of Clara Burke Mulligan. Relatives and friends, members of the 48th Ward Republican Executive Committee, are invited to services, Fri., 2 P. M., late residence, 2806 Jackson st. Int. Mt. Moriah Cem. Friends invited Thursday eve."
